This week, Dr. Tanya Sue Maestas chats with Dr. Guelff about his incredible journey from Michigan to Florida, swapping construction for a rewarding career in orthodontics.  He shares the touching story of his late wife, Lori, and their mission to fight esophageal cancer through their foundation and living her cancer out loud .
Dr. Guelff highlights why getting scoped at 45 is a game-changer for staying alive. He also brings a dose of humor with some sage advice:
"Don't be the flat squirrel, okay? 🐿️  That means you don't want to get run over by the tire of the car and be that flat squirrel on the ground. You want to make a decision. And one way or another, it's either going to be good or bad."

Key Takeaways:
  • Play the Long Game: Success in dentistry requires a long-term perspective, constant learning, and enjoyment of the journey.
  • Skill Improvement: Use practical strategies such as practicing new procedures during lunch breaks and seeking mentorship from peers.
  • Relationship Building: Dentistry is fundamentally a people business, making relationships with patients, team members, and the community paramount.
  • Work-Life Balance: Strive to balance personal life, relationships, spiritual growth, professional development, and physical health.
  • Perseverance and Facing Fears: Overcoming challenges and fears head-on with grit and determination is essential for long-term success.
